Default Just saw a 2003 white/tan

My local dealer just got a 2003 white with tan interior. I went over to check it out, and actually think it looks very classy. The photos in the photos forum make it a little hard to tell what shade of tan it is, but it's somewhere in between those photos. (can't find the link to the photos but they're in photo gallery somewhere)

The seats and just the trim of the center console and door inserts are tan, with tan carpet, the rest is black. I think it looks nice, and would definitely be cooler to hop into during the summer with the top down. The top is still black.

I think the color distribution is the same as the original red interiors, where most of the interior was black, just some parts were red like the seats and door inserts.

I didn't see any physical differences inside from the '02. I may swing over there later and take it out for a test drive. Wonder if they'll encourage me to VTEC it.

Of course, they are still trying that old tired sales pitch of a $5k markup due to market demand.
